Psalms 27:1-3

NLT

NIV

1 The LORD is my light and my salvation— so why should I be afraid? The LORD is my fortress, protecting me from danger, so why should I tremble?
1 The LORD is my light and my salvation— whom shall I fear? The LORD is the stronghold of my life— of whom shall I be afraid?
2 When evil people come to devour me, when my enemies and foes attack me, they will stumble and fall.
2 When the wicked advance against me to devour me, it is my enemies and my foes who will stumble and fall.
3 Though a mighty army surrounds me, my heart will not be afraid. Even if I am attacked, I will remain confident.
3 Though an army besiege me, my heart will not fear; though war break out against me, even then I will be confident.
